Who we are

School scheduling is a hard problem, one that technology was meant to solve. Yet for decades, the master schedule has been built by hand, consuming educators’ valuable time while delivering a sub-optimal result for students. We started Timely to build the tool we wish we had when we were in schools. And today, we are changing how schools create high quality schedules for teachers and students. Timely combines groundbreaking AI technology with support from a team of expert school schedulers: saving schedulers’ time, and surfacing opportunities for leaders to unlock staff potential. Timely delivers optimized master schedules that are more efficient, accommodate diverse educator needs, and enable student access to courses and pathways that impact their lives.

Our district and school partners agree: scheduling is a key opportunity for educational innovation, and that Timely is the indispensable partner in addressing the challenge. We’re experiencing exciting growth as a company, while doubling down on our mission and people-centered approach to leveraging powerful technology. We serve districts and charter school organizations across 15+ states, growing (and renewing) at rates that lead the education technology industry. This growth has been driven by our strong product-market fit, deep understanding of education, and commitment to customer success.


About the Role

This role is for a senior engineer who is able to operate in ambiguous settings and straddle work in deeper engineering concerns alongside the product and business implications of their work. The engineer will be our founding team member for a new product initiative and as a result expected to lead both the product and technical discovery and execution early on in an independent manner. They will work closely with key stakeholders within the company as well as learning from existing and potential customers to define an MVP and future iterations.


Key Responsibilities

  • Drive the early product discovery of a new area for Timely with some support from external PM, design, and business stakeholders. Coordinate and oversee work of these external stakeholders in the process.
  • Build initial prototypes and MVPs of the product end-end to prove value.
  • Establish & operationalize key decision processes and metrics to move forward with new product effort.
  • Drive key technical discovery and decisioning for any buildout. Rightsize our architecture and design early on to balance time to market and support for future iterations and integrations.
  • Engage with potential customers to engage with, provide feedback on, the product.

Required Qualifications

  • Prior experience taking a product from 0 → 1 (either within a company or as a new startup)
  • Demonstrated flexibility in skillset to own engineering work alongside driving product and business decisions.
  • Strong technical ability: independently able to ship prototypes and features full stack.
